AccuBlue High Sensitivity dsDNA Quantitation Assay is a safer fluorescent dsDNA quantitation assay for microplate reader. The assay uses non-toxic, non-mutagenic EvaGreen dye. Featuring our unique AccuBlue High Sensitivity Enhancer, the assay provides highly sensitive and selective detection of purified dsDNA samples with excellent linearity. The kits include calf thymus dsDNA standards, and provide sufficient reagents to perform 200 assays (trial size) or 1000 assays (regular size) based on a 96-well microplate format. AccuBlue High Sensitivity dsDNA Quantitation Solution also is available without standards for customers who wish to use their own DNA standards. The assay is compatible with microplate readers, spectrofluorometers and hand-held minifluorometers. Note that while the assay is spectrally compatible with Qubit fluorometers from Thermo Fisher, it may not be compatible with the high sensitivity dsDNA program on all Qubit models. For the Qubit we recommend our AccuGreen(TM) High Sensitivity Kit, which was specially formulated for that instrument. Features Linear detection range from 0.2 - 100 ng Non-toxic, non-mutagenic EvaGreen dye - safer than PicoGreen or Quant-iT kits AccuBlue High Sensitivity Enhancer provides high sensitivity and excellent linearity Kit Components 200 Assays (Trial Size) AccuBlue High Sensitivity dsDNA Quantitation Solution, 1X AccuBlue High Sensitivity Enhancer, 100X AccuBlue dsDNA Standard, 10 ng/uL 1000 Assays AccuBlue High Sensitivity dsDNA Quantitation Solution, 1X AccuBlue High Sensitivity Enhancer, 100X AccuBlue dsDNA Standards, set of 8 AccuBlue and AccuClear are registered trademarks of Biotium, Inc.
